I have used 5.13 gears for a Ford 8.8 from both Moser and Motive. I wish "Pro" gears were available for a 8.8, but I am not aware of any, I have broken 2 sets of the 5.13s in my stick car, the 4.88s I currently have in the car seem to hold up much better than the 5.13s do. With an automatic, the 5.13s should last a good long time. I am not aware of any ratio between the 5.13s and 5.71s Mark.
As for the C Clip eliminators, I have had the same set of Moser 31 spline axles and C Clip eliminators on my 85 Mustang for 10 years now, no leaks or any other problems. |
